What companies run services between King's Cross Station, England and Crystal Palace, England?

Southern operates a train from London Victoria to Crystal Palace every 20 minutes. Tickets cost £4–9 and the journey takes 28 min. Alternatively, Abellio London operates a bus from King's Cross St. Pancras station to Crystal Palace Parade / College Road hourly. Tickets cost £2 and the journey takes 49 min.
